Which City is Right for You?
Oklahoma City leads in median household income at $66,702, while mobile offers more affordable housing with a median home price of $197,044. On public safety, Mobile is safer with a violent crime rate of 400 per 100,000 residents, compared to 429 in Oklahoma City. Oklahoma City has a lower unemployment rate at 4.7%, and Oklahoma City has cleaner air (PM2.5 avg 8.8 µg/m³). For overall health outcomes, Oklahoma City scores better with a lower obesity rate of 38.3%.
